Job Duties

  • Supervising and overseeing the production and preparation of food according to established recipes and procedures
  • Enforcing compliance with employment policies and overseeing cleanliness and safety in the restaurant
  • Monitoring and maintaining efficient food item ticket times
  • Managing performance of Back of House employees, including evaluations, coaching, and discipline
  • Providing daily feedback and development for key employees and assistant managers
  • Conducting formal line taste and temperature checks to ensure food safety
  • Overseeing proper handling, maintenance, and storage of all food items
  • Managing food costs, tracking waste, and controlling kitchen labor costs
  • Setting schedules and assigning tasks for Back of House employees
  • Training employees on equipment maintenance and cleaning procedures
  • Reviewing applications, interviewing, and making hiring recommendations
  • Creating a safe, fun, and clean work environment consistent with company values and goals
